20160329javaweb之JSP -cookie入门】的更多相关文章

一.什么是会话? •会话可简单理解为:用户开一个浏览器,点击多个超链接,访问服务器多个web资源,然后关闭浏览器,整个过程称之为一个会话. 会话过程中要解决的一些问题? •每个用户在使用浏览器与服务器进行会话的过程中,不可避免各自会产生一些数据,程序要想办法为每个用户保存这些数据. •例如:用户点击超链接通过一个servlet购买了一个商品,程序应该想办法保存用户购买的商品,以便于用户点结帐servlet时,结帐servlet可以得到用户购买的商品为用户结帐. 二.保存会话数据的两种技术 Coo…
3.Session Session 是一个域 !!作用范围:当前会话范围 !!生命周期: 当程序第一次调用到request.getSession()方法时说明客户端明确的需要用到session此时创建出对应客户端的Session对象. 当session超过30分钟(这个时间是可以在web.xml文件中进行修改的)没有人使用则认为session超时销毁这个session. 程序中明确的调用session.invalidate()方法可以立即杀死session. 当服务器被非正常关闭时,随着虚拟机的…
Cookie是存储在客户机的文本文件,它们保存了大量轨迹信息.在servlet技术基础上,JSP显然能够提供对HTTP cookie的支持. 通常有三个步骤来识别回头客: 服务器脚本发送一系列cookie至浏览器.比如名字,年龄,ID号码等等. 浏览器在本地机中存储这些信息,以备不时之需. 当下一次浏览器发送任何请求至服务器时,它会同时将这些cookie信息发送给服务器,然后服务器使用这些信息来识别用户或者干些其它事情. 本章节将会传授您如何去设置或重设cookie的方法,还有如何访问它们及如何…
cookie它是用户访问Web服务器时,服务器在用户硬盘上存放的信息. 1.使用Servlet实现cookie @WebServlet("/CookieServlet") public class CookieServlet extends HttpServlet { private static final long serialVersionUID = 1L; private int count1; private int count2; public CookieServlet(…
Cookie.jsp <%@ page language="Java" import="java.util.*" pageEncoding="utf-8"%> <% String path = request.getContextPath(); String basePath = request.getScheme()+"://"+request.getServerName()+":"+r…
位于 javax.servlet.http 包下 1. HTTP 协议与 Cookie 关于 Cookie Cookie 是 HTTP 协议制定的!先由服务器保存 Cookie 到浏览器, 在下次浏览器请求服务器时, 浏览器把上一次请求得到的 Cookie 归还给服务器; Cookie 的内容是一个键值对, 服务器保存 Cookie 的响应头: Set-Cookie: aaa=AAA Set-Cookie: bbb=BBB 浏览器归还 Cookie 的请求头: Cookie: aaa=AAA;…
JSP中创建与使用Cookie 创建Cookie对象 Cookie newCookie = new Cookie(String key, Object value); 写入Cookie对象 response.addCookie(newCookie); 读取Cookie对象 Cookie[] cookies = request.getCookies(); 常用方法 void setMaxAge(int expiry) 设置cookie有效期,单位-秒 void setValues(String v…
Cookie是存储在客户机的文本文件,它们保存了大量轨迹信息. JSP脚本通过request对象中的getCookies()方法来访问这些cookie,这个方法会返回一个Cookie对象的数组. 通常有三个步骤来识别回头客: 1)服务器脚本发送一系列cookie至浏览器.比如名字,年龄,ID号码等等. 2)浏览器在本地机中存储这些信息,以备不时之需. 3)当下一次浏览器发送任何请求至服务器时,它会同时将这些cookie信息发送给服务器,然后服务器使用这些信息来识别用户或者干些其它事情.…
1.cookie是什么 Cookie是存储在客户机的文本文件,它们保存了大量轨迹信息.在servlet技术基础上,JSP显然能够提供对HTTP cookie的支持. 通常有三个步骤来识别回头客: 服务器脚本发送一系列cookie至浏览器.比如名字,年龄,ID号码等等. 浏览器在本地机中存储这些信息,以备不时之需. 当下一次浏览器发送任何请求至服务器时,它会同时将这些cookie信息发送给服务器,然后服务器使用这些信息来识别用户或者干些其它事情 2.使用JSP设置Cookie (1)创建一个Coo…
这篇博客介绍下Cookie,JSP中比较重要的知识点Session,Cookie,表单数据,过滤器,文件上传.而Session和Cookie一般放在一起讲,在介绍cookie之前,要先介绍下Cookie.(废话一堆...) 1.Cookie(客户端,不是内置对象):是由服务端生成的,再发送给客户端保存.相当于本地缓存的作用(客户端 --> 服务端). 2.Cookie作用:提高访问服务端的效率,但是安全性较差. 3.Cookie的产生: a.Cookie中保存的数据形式:key,value. b…